网站建设资讯

NEWS

网站建设资讯

php将数据修改,php修改php文件

php批量修改数据

function updatecols($table,$arr){

主要从事网页设计、PC网站建设(电脑版网站建设)、wap网站建设(手机版网站建设)、成都响应式网站建设公司、程序开发、微网站、小程序定制开发等,凭借多年来在互联网的打拼,我们在互联网网站建设行业积累了丰富的成都网站设计、成都做网站、网络营销经验,集策划、开发、设计、营销、管理等多方位专业化运作于一体,具备承接不同规模与类型的建设项目的能力。

$sql = "update ".$table." set ";

$total = count($arr);

$i=1;

foreach($arr as $k=$v){

$sql .= $k."=".$v;

if($i$total){

$sql .= ",";

}

$i++;

}

return $sql;

}

echo updatecols("table1",array('col1'='123','col2'='345'));

PHP怎样修改数据库信息

?php

mysql_connect('127.0.0.1','root','123456');

$sql="update sjk._sjk set b='1',c='1' where a='123'";

if (mysql_query($sql)) echo '修改成功。';

else echo "修改失败,SQL:$sqlbr错误:".mysql_error();

mysql_close();

?

如何用php修改数据库中的数据

举例如下:

创建userinfo_update.php页面用于查询用户信息,先显示信息,在修改:

先通过GET获取用户编号查询用户信息:

$sql = "select * from user_info where user_id='".$_GET['userId']."'";

$result = mysql_query($sql,$con);

if($row = mysql_fetch_array($result)){

}

页面效果:

创建update.php文件,用于修改用户信息:

使用到了mysql_affected_rows() 函数返回前一次 MySQL 操作所影响的记录行数。

//通过post获取页面提交数据信息

$userId = $_POST[userId];

$userName = $_POST[userName];

$userAge = $_POST[userAge];

$sql = "update user_info set user_name='".$userName."',user_age=".$userAge." where user_id='".$userId."'";

mysql_query($sql,$conn);//执行SQL

$mark  = mysql_affected_rows();//返回影响行数

$url = "userinf_select.php";

运行结果

创建delete.php文件,完成删除用户信息功能:

$userId = $_GET['userId'];

include 'connection.php';

$sql = "delete from user_info where user_id='".$userId."'";

mysql_query($sql,$con);

$mark  = mysql_affected_rows();//返回影响行数

if($mark0){

echo "删除成功";

}else{

echo  "删除失败";

}

mysql_close($con);

运行结果:

php怎么修改数据?

一般是如下:

?php

if

(mysql_connect('127.0.0.1','root','123456')){//数据库地址、用户、密码

$sql="update

db.tab

set

f='v'

where

id='123'";//SQL你自己会写的

if

(mysql_query($sql))

echo

"SQL执行成功!";

else

echo

"SQL($sql)执行失败!原因:".mysql_error();

}else

echo

'连接数据库失败,原因:'.mysql_error();

?

php修改mysql数据

在editing中你的变量就没有传过来吧!!

你得把?php

echo

"$idx";?改成?php

echo

$_GET['idx'];

?下面的几个也是。

在editdb.php中你改下这个地方:

$query

=

"update

tbl

set

idx='$idx',

UserName='$UserName',

LastName='$LastName',

FreeText='$FreeText'

where

idx='$idx'";

改成:$query="update

tbl

set

idx='".$_POST['idx']."',Username='".$_POST['UserName']."',LastName='".$_POST['LastName']."',FreeText='".$_POST['FreeText']."'

where

idx='".$_POST['idx']."'";


文章名称:php将数据修改,php修改php文件
转载源于:http://cdweb.net/article/hcsdhd.html